About Jalapa, IN

Jalapa is a small community located in Indiana with a population of 68 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$163,571 per year, which is 118% above the national median of $75,149. The median age of 53.4 years is notably older the US median age of 38.9 years, suggesting a more established community with a higher proportion of long-term residents.

Housing Market Overview

The housing market in Jalapa features a median home value of $228,600, which is 7% below the national median of $244,900. This positions Jalapa in a moderately priced market relative to the rest of the country. Median monthly rent is $0, 100% below the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 42 total housing units, 100% are owner-occupied (42 units) and 0% are renter-occupied (0 units). The high homeownership rate suggests a stable, established residential community.
